I could also buy Chromecast Audio and create an audio group - but it seemed like a "too easy" solution. The system is expandable to 36 stereo zones using AmpliPi Zone Expanders. AmpliPi can play four simultaneous stereo audio streams to one or many zones, configurable in real-time using the self-hosted web app or its underlying REST API. As the term implies, Multi-Room Audio (MRA) is a method of delivering audio programming of any sort - music, podcasts, internet radio, and so on - throughout your home - with the convenience of control by a PC, Smartphone, or tablet.
